How does high-intensity interval training (HIIT) differ from traditional workouts? 🔊
High-intensity interval training (HIIT) differs from traditional workouts primarily through its structure. HIIT involves short bursts of intense exercise followed by brief recovery periods, allowing participants to maximize calorie burn and improve cardiovascular fitness in a shorter timeframe. Traditional workouts often emphasize longer durations of steady-state exercises at lower intensity levels. HIIT has been shown to boost metabolic rate and improve fat loss, making it an efficient choice for individuals with time constraints. The dynamic nature of HIIT also keeps workouts engaging and motivating, appealing to many fitness enthusiasts.
